Activa 200 + Activa 250

DVD Recorder System-on-a-Chip + RF Amplifier

The Activa 200+250 chipset is designed to deliver a broad portfolio of cost-effective products, from entry level Optical Disc Drive (ODD)- only systems to combo systems (e.g., ODD+VCR and ODD+TV). All Zoran Activa 200/250-based recording solutions are 100% application and middleware software compatible with previous generation products, providing a turnkey solution that reduces product development cycles.

  • MPEG Video Encoder

    The MPEG Video encoder supports real-time encoding into MPEG-2 formats. With programmable spatial and temporal preprocessing filters, the user can shape the incoming video to optimize the MPEG encoding. The horizontal decimator allows for a wide range of horizontal encoding resolutions: 352, 360, 480, 544, 704, and 720. Programmable horizontal resolution, along with the bitrate, provides great flexibility in optimizing the encoded video quality versus storage time. The encoder supports recording of 2/4/6/8 hours on a single layer DVD+/-R disc. Automatic scene change detection and variable/constant bit rate processing consistently deliver optimal video quality over a variety of input video quality and content during encoding .

    Programmable Audio DSP

    The programmable audio DSP encodes or decodes in real-time Dolby Digital Consumer Encoder (DDCE), MPEG1-L2, MP3, and WMA formats.

    DV25 A/V Decoder

    The DV25 decoder decompresses the 1394/DV camcorder input. The decoded data can be real-time transcoded to MPEG-2 and be previewed on the PIP. Activa 200 provides convenient, direct control of 1394/DV camcorders using the DVD recorder remote control. This feature facilitates an integrated environment for simple editing and archiving of home movies.

    Analog Video Decoder with 3D Y/C, TBC

    The embedded analog video decoder supports decoding of NTSC, PAL, and SECAM TV signals. Inputs of RGB, S-Video, and composite video signals are supported. For best quality recording, native recording from RGB inputs is supported. For composite signal input, a high quality, programmable 3D Y/C separation circuit partitions the luma and chroma signals. To compensate for video artifacts from unstable sources such as a VCR, a time-base correction circuit resynchronizes the video signal prior to the MPEG encoding process.

    VBI Bitslicing and Decoding

    The Activa 200 offers a programmable circuit for hardware Vertical Blanking Interval (VBI) bitslicing. Hardware VBI and VPS/PDC bitslicing is important for extracting closed captioning, electronic program guide (EPG), Teletext, widescreen signaling, and other VBI standards efficiently, without burdening the CPU.

    DVD Playback Processor

    The Activa 200 leverages the robust design of the Zoran Vaddis line of chips, providing full support for DVD-Video playback, DVD-Video and DVD+/-VR authoring, and copy protection. The DVD processor performs DVD demultiplexing and parsing, MPEG-1/2/4/DivX video decoding, subpicture decoding, highlight processing, and audio/video synchronization. Integrated support for Content Protection for Prerecorded Media (CPPM) and Content Protection for Recordable Media (CPRM). The graphics processor and OSD units provide great flexibility in creating sophisticated EPG and user interfaces, which are easier to use than competing solutions. A unique capability of the Activa 200 is the ability to deliver high quality, intelligible, 1x-2x variable audio playback while in fast forward mode, allowing the consumer to view a movie faster than real-time.

    DVD Recorder Processor

    The Activa 200 is the core component of a digital recorder system. With 256Mb-512Mb of DDR SDRAM support and integrated RISC CPU, real-time authoring of DVD-Video and DVD+/-VR is simplified. The larger memory also allows for various watch and record options, like best quality variable bitrate (VBR) encoding simultaneous with DVD disc playback, and HDD playback with DVDR disc record. The flexible Activa 200 architecture supports DVD-R/-RW/-RAM/+R/+RW and CD-R/-RW formats. Video Content Protection System (VCPS) and Content Protection for Recordable Media (CPRM) modules are provided. Additional proprietary security is provided for protecting content stored HDD and delivered via a network. The high-performance ATAPI w/UDMA interface allows for connection to optical drives.

    DivX Decoding

    Activa 200 has hardware accelerators for optimal DivX decode performance and compatibility and can play streams up to 10Mbps at up to 720x480/30fps. With support for Quarter PEL (QPEL) and Global Motion Compensation (GMC), Activa 200 provides full compatibility with high resolution streams. Activa 200 is Home Theater Level Certified with DivX.

    DVD Authoring

    Activa 200's authoring software enables easy real-time archiving of home movies from DV tape onto DVD disc or HDD. Formatting to DVD-R/-RW/- RAM/+R/+RW is supported. All logical formats for DVD recording (DVD+VR, DVD-VR, and DVD-Video) are supported.

    Interfaces

    Activa 200 concurrently outputs progressive and interlaced video, with OSD optionally displayed allowing simultaneous viewing of progressive video to TV while dubbing to VCR.

    Application Programming Interface

    the Activa 200 is accessed via a simple but powerful application programming interface (API) allowing quick time to market. Parameter driven commands such as “Start Encode and “Stop Encode” enable OEMs to develop a rich feature set for digital recorder products.
